您好,登錄后才能下訂單哦!
在Ubuntu下,Privoxy的自動腳本更新與維護可以通過以下步驟進行:
首先,確保您已經(jīng)在Ubuntu系統(tǒng)上安裝了Privoxy。如果尚未安裝,請使用以下命令進行安裝:
sudo apt-get update
sudo apt-get install privoxy
Privoxy的自動更新腳本可以從其官方GitHub倉庫下載。請訪問以下鏈接并下載update-privoxy.sh
腳本:
https://github.com/privoxy/privoxy/blob/master/contrib/update-privoxy.sh
下載完成后,為腳本賦予執(zhí)行權(quán)限:
chmod +x update-privoxy.sh
要配置Privoxy的自動更新,您需要編輯/etc/init.d/privoxy
文件。使用文本編輯器打開該文件,例如:
sudo nano /etc/init.d/privoxy
在文件末尾添加以下內(nèi)容:
#!/bin/sh
### BEGIN INIT INFO
# Provides: privoxy
# Required-Start: $local_fs $remote_fs $network $syslog $named
# Default-Start: 2 3 4 5
# Default-Stop: 0 1 6
# Description: Privoxy - a non-caching web proxy server
### END INIT INFO
PATH=/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in
. /etc/default/privoxy
case "$1" in
start)
echo "Starting Privoxy proxy server..."
/usr/sbin/privoxy --no-daemon --config /etc/privoxy/config "$@"
;;
stop)
echo "Stopping Privoxy proxy server..."
pkill privoxy
;;
restart)
echo "Restarting Privoxy proxy server..."
pkill privoxy
/usr/sbin/privoxy --no-daemon --config /etc/privoxy/config "$@"
;;
update)
echo "Updating Privoxy..."
/path/to/update-privoxy.sh
;;
*)
echo "Usage: /etc/init.d/privoxy {start|stop|restart|update}"
exit 1
;;
esac
exit 0
請確保將/path/to/
替換為實際的腳本路徑(即步驟3中賦予執(zhí)行權(quán)限的路徑)。
要啟用Privoxy的自動更新服務(wù),請運行以下命令:
sudo update-rc.d privoxy defaults
現(xiàn)在,Privoxy將在系統(tǒng)啟動時自動運行,并在需要時自動更新。
如果您需要手動更新Privoxy,只需在終端中運行以下命令:
sudo /etc/init.d/privoxy update
這將下載并應(yīng)用最新的更新。
免責聲明:本站發(fā)布的內(nèi)容(圖片、視頻和文字)以原創(chuàng)、轉(zhuǎn)載和分享為主,文章觀點不代表本網(wǎng)站立場,如果涉及侵權(quán)請聯(lián)系站長郵箱:is@yisu.com進行舉報,并提供相關(guān)證據(jù),一經(jīng)查實,將立刻刪除涉嫌侵權(quán)內(nèi)容。